High pitched Whine Noise at around 1500 rpm

It's been cold here last couple weeks here in Northeast. Started noticing a high pitched whine noise at around 1500 rpm. Seems to happen almost every time in the morning after car has been parked overnight and sometimes after car has been parked for about 10 minutes. When I hear the noise, it's during slow acceleration and deceleration and once it's pass 1500rpm, the noise goes away. No unusual noises when idling and I replaced my automatic transmission in-line filter this summer. Don't have any warning lights. '14 SH-AWD. Any ideas? Could it be the alternator?

I have a whining too and it's coming from the area around the alternator but that's a constant whining that follows in pitch with the RPMS.

What you could have is a bad propeller shaft or the bearings. A it's relatively common issue with the SH-AWD TLs I hear. Here is a video.
